Product Description
――It is a modern training aircraft with wooden low wing retractable legs that first flew in 1937.
--Initially, the Mk.I equipped with the Kestrel engine was produced.
――It was a training aircraft with first-class performance at that time, with good maneuverability except for slow speed.
――At that time, the British Army was also shifting from biplane to monoplane, and the master was expected to be in great demand as a training aircraft for monoplanes and was mass-produced.
--Equipped with an air-cooled engine after Mk.II.
――Production was discontinued in 1942, but by then a total of 3,250 aircraft of each type had been produced and exported to many countries.
